Silvana Cardell is a choreographer born in Buenos Aires and living in Philadelphia whose work explores the expressive and transformative power of movement and social change. Her repertory has been presented nationally and internationally. She holds a MFA from Temple University and an BFA from UARTS. A Guggenheim Fellow in Choreography (2022). Through Cardell Dance Theater and the studio, she continues todevelop innovative contemporary works, supported by the Philadelphia Cultural Fund and the Creative Flex Fund, expanding the presence of dance as a vital art form.
Anabella Lenzu is an Argentine dancer, choreographer, scholar, and educator with over 35 years of experience across Argentina, Chile, Italy, and the U.S. She founded Anabella Lenzu/DanceDrama in New York in 2006, creating 15 original works and performing over 400 times in 100 venues worldwide. Her dance-theater explores identity, memory, and social awareness through movement, theater, and visual art. Appointed President of the American Dance Guild in 2024, Lenzu continues to champion dialogue and connection in the dance community.
